[0001] This utility model relates to the field of capacitor technology, and in particular to a positioning tool for multi-core capacitors in welding. Background Technology
[0002] Film capacitors are important components widely used in electronic devices, primarily for filtering, coupling, energy storage, and pulse discharge. They typically consist of multiple cores that are electrically connected and mechanically fixed together by soldering. As electronic products evolve towards higher performance, miniaturization, and higher reliability, the manufacturing process of film capacitors faces increasingly stringent requirements.
[0003] The applicant has discovered the following technical problems with existing multi-core welding processes and equipment for film capacitors:
[0004] 1. Insufficient positioning accuracy: In existing processes, the positioning of multi-core components typically relies on manual adjustment or simple fixtures. This method makes it difficult to ensure the consistency of spacing between cores and solder joints, easily leading to soldering deviations, which in turn affect the electrical performance and service life of the product.
[0005] 2. Unstable welding quality: In traditional processes, the core may move or become misaligned during welding, leading to problems such as poor contact at the welding point, incomplete welding, or overheating, which directly affects the overall performance of the film capacitor. [0054] like Figures 1-4 As shown, this utility model provides a positioning fixture, including a base 5, several positioning clamps, and a scale 16; wherein:
[0055] Base 5 is used to support the parts to be welded; the parts to be welded include the capacitor end cap and the core welded to the center of the capacitor end cap, and the core needs to be welded, such as... Figure 1 As shown, the core, not shown in the attached figure, is located at the center of the capacitor end cap;
[0056] Several positioning fixtures are mounted on the base 5 for multi-degree-of-freedom clamping and positioning of the parts to be welded. Considering that the parts to be welded in this embodiment are cylindrical capacitor end caps, at least one degree of freedom should be limited to prevent the capacitor end caps from shifting during the welding process. For example, X-axis limitation, such as... Figure 1 The left and right directions are shown as limits; of course, for further stability, Y-axis and Z-axis limits can also be implemented; the specific limit components are not specifically limited in this utility model.
[0057] A scale 16 is mounted on the base 5 and is used to quickly adjust the position of the positioning fixture according to the specifications of the part to be welded. When the part to be welded is placed on the base 5 for fixing, it should be placed at the zero mark position in the middle of the scale 16. Then, according to the known diameter of the part to be welded, the positioning fixture for X-axis positioning is controlled to quickly move to the corresponding radius of the part to be welded, thereby achieving rapid positioning and limiting.
[0058] This utility model's positioning fixture mainly addresses the core problems existing in the traditional multi-core welding process of film capacitors. By optimizing the integrated fixture design, it achieves efficient and stable core welding. Several positioning jigs clamp and position the parts to be welded with multiple degrees of freedom, preventing the parts from shifting or shaking during the welding process, which would cause poor welding quality. By setting a scale 16, it provides an intuitive positioning reference according to the specifications of the parts to be welded, and the position of the positioning jigs can be quickly adjusted, thereby achieving rapid clamping and improving welding efficiency.
[0059] As an optional embodiment of this utility model, the positioning fixture includes two side fixtures and a central fixture 4; wherein:
[0060] The center clamp 4 is set on top of the base 5 and is used to fix the core in the part to be welded;
[0061] The clamps on both sides are movably mounted on both sides of the base 5 to clamp and fix the parts to be welded. In this embodiment, the clamps on both sides are synchronously moving structures, which can move closer or further away at the same time, and their displacement is the same within the same time period.
[0062] As a further improvement of this utility model, the central clamp 4 includes a support frame 8, a limiting top plate 18, and a core limiting member; wherein:
[0063] The support frame 8 is L-shaped and is suspended on top of the base 5;
[0064] The limiting top plate 18 is horizontally set on the vertical plate of the support frame 8 and is used to push and limit one side of the part to be welded.
[0065] The core limiting component is set on the horizontal plate of the support frame 8 and is used to limit the core of the part to be welded.
[0066] like Figure 1 As shown, in order to reduce assembly steps and parts, the support frame 8, base 5 and limiting top plate 18 are integrally formed structures.
[0067] As an optional embodiment of this utility model, the core limiting component includes a limiting hole 12, a limiting plate, a locking pin, and a locking nut 17; wherein:
[0068] The limiting hole 12 is opened on the horizontal plate of the support frame 8;
[0069] The limiting plate and the locking pin are integrated into one structure, with the limiting plate positioned above the limiting hole 12 and the locking pin positioned below the limiting hole 12.
[0070] The locking nut 17 is screwed onto the locking pin to lock the position of the limiting plate in the limiting hole 12.
[0071] In use, the core is passed through the limiting hole 12, and then the limiting plate is moved to fix the core in the limiting hole 12. Then the locking nut 17 is tightened to achieve stable positioning.
[0072] As a further improvement of this utility model, the two-sided clamps include a left-side clamping unit, a right-side clamping unit, and a control assembly; wherein:
[0073] The control components are mounted on base 5;
[0074] The left and right clamping units are connected to the control component and can move closer or further apart under the control component to clamp or release the parts to be welded.
[0075] The left and right clamping units are located on both sides of the central clamp 4 to clamp and fix the parts to be welded on both sides.
[0076] To simplify the structure and reduce control difficulty, in this embodiment, the left clamping unit and the right clamping unit have the same structure, which is a mirror symmetric structure. The left clamping unit and the right clamping unit are connected to the same control component and can move synchronously under the control of the control component.
[0077] This invention enables the synchronous movement of the left and right clamping units through a control component. The operation process is intuitive and easy to understand, requiring no additional processing time. Furthermore, the left and right clamping units can move closer or further apart, making it suitable for products of different specifications and meeting the needs of diversified production.
[0078] Since the left and right clamping units have the same structure, the following explanation will focus on one side.
[0079] In this embodiment, as Figures 1-4 As shown, the left clamping unit includes a connecting part 15, a roller 7, and a clamping groove 14; wherein:
[0080] The connecting part 15 is connected to the control component and can move parallel under the drive of the control component;
[0081] The clamping groove 14 is a C-shaped groove, which is located on the top of the connecting part 15 and is used to engage with the part to be welded.
[0082] The roller 7 is located below the clamping groove 14 and is rotatably connected to the base 5.
[0083] The connecting part 15 is used to connect with the control component, the clamping groove 14 is used to hold the part to be welded, and the roller 7 is used to facilitate the smooth horizontal movement of the left and right clamping units, reduce movement resistance, and can also serve as a support structure to ensure smooth movement.
[0084] As a further improvement to this utility model, such as Figure 4 As shown, the control assembly includes a gear 10, a rack 6, and a slide rail 9; wherein:
[0085] An adjustment hole 11 is provided on the base 5;
[0086] Gear 10 is located at the bottom of base 5;
[0087] The slide rail 9 is fixed on the base 5;
[0088] The rack 6 slides along the slide rail 9, and its teeth mesh with the gear 10.
[0089] The connecting part 15 passes through the adjusting hole 11 and connects to the rack 6.
[0090] As a further improvement of this utility model, there are two slide rails 9, which are respectively arranged on both sides of the base 5; there are two racks 6, which are slidably connected to the two slide rails 9 and are respectively located on both sides of the gear 10; the connecting part 15 is U-shaped and is connected to the two racks 6 respectively.
[0091] As a further improvement of this utility model, the center clamp 4 and the scale 16 are arranged directly opposite each other. With this structural arrangement, after the part to be welded is fixed by the center clamp 4, the center of the part to be welded is exactly located in the middle position of the scale 16. Thus, the position of the left and right clamping units can be quickly adjusted according to the diameter of the part to be welded, so as to achieve rapid clamping.
[0092] To prevent damage to the surface of the parts to be welded during the clamping process, a flexible pad 13 is provided inside the clamping groove 14. The flexible pad 13 can be made of a flexible material, such as silicone. Of course, the flexible pad 13 can also be made of other materials, such as rubber, plastic, sponge, etc.
[0093] By adding a silicone layer to the contact surface, damage to the core and end cap 1 surface can be effectively avoided.
[0094] In this embodiment, in order to reduce the weight of the positioning fixture, the positioning fixture is made of 6061 aluminum.
[0095] This utility model welding positioning fixture features high-precision positioning, a flexible material protection design, integrated and easy operation, and high adaptability to multiple core specifications. It solves key problems in multi-core welding of film capacitors, significantly reducing manufacturing costs and operational difficulty while improving production efficiency and product quality. The fixture base 5 is equipped with a precise scale 16, providing operators with an intuitive positioning reference to ensure consistent spacing and position of the cores during welding, thus improving welding quality. A flexible material (such as a silicone layer) is added to the surfaces in contact with the cores and end caps 1 to effectively prevent damage to the cores and end caps 1 due to compression or collision. The fixture adopts a simple and efficient integrated design, requiring no additional complex assembly. Its compact structure and convenient operation reduce usage and maintenance costs. The fixture design is adaptable to various specifications of film capacitor cores, allowing welding of different models of products without replacing parts or adding modules, demonstrating strong adaptability.
[0096] The following is a method for using a multi-core positioning fixture in welding, and the operation steps are as follows:
[0097] The welding positioning fixture consists of a base 5 and three positioning clamps, all made of 6061 aluminum, characterized by its lightweight, high strength, and good corrosion resistance. The base 5 serves as the load-bearing foundation of the entire fixture, also made of 6061 aluminum with an anodized surface to enhance corrosion resistance. A scale 16 with clear, evenly spaced graduations provides a reference for precise core positioning. Two slide rails 9 are located on the front and rear sides of the base 5 for installing and adjusting the left and right clamping units. The design of the slide rails 9 ensures that the clamps can move flexibly and be fixed in position on the surface of the base 5, thus accommodating end caps 1 and cores of different sizes.
[0098] The tooling includes three positioning clamps mounted on the slide rails 9 on both sides of the base 5 and the support frame 8 at the center, for precise positioning of the end cap 1 and the core. The positioning clamps on the left and right sides are symmetrically mounted on the slide rails 9 of the base 5. The contact parts of the clamps are covered with flexible silicone material to prevent damage to the capacitor end cap and core surface during clamping. The left and right clamping units can move along the slide rails 9. By adjusting the positions of the left and right clamping units and the central clamp 4 on the slide rails 9, the capacitor end cap 1 is ensured to be centered on the base 5. The central clamp 4 is an integral structure directly connected to the base 5.
[0099] End cap 1 positioning: Place the capacitor end cap 1 centered on the base 5, with the aluminum cap portions on the left and right sides positioned according to their corresponding clamping units. For capacitor end cap leads 2 with various structures, an overlapping method is used, ensuring the aluminum cap portion of end cap 1 contacts the positioning clamps, allowing compatibility with multiple end cap structures without additional adjustment. Adjust the positioning clamps on the left and right sides to the slide rail 9, gently pressing against the sides of the aluminum caps to firmly fix end cap 1 onto the base 5. Core positioning: After end cap 1 is positioned, place the capacitor core into the limiting hole of the central positioning clamp. Use the central clamp 4 to position the core, ensuring it is centered and aligned with end cap 1 to prevent positional deviation during welding. Welding operation: After positioning, operate the welding equipment to weld the core to end cap 1. Precise control of the positioning clamps and the protective design of the flexible silicone ensure a stable and damage-free welding process.
